What Features Are Essential for Choosing the Best Wireless Angle Grinder?

When selecting the best wireless angle grinder, several essential features should be considered to ensure optimal performance and usability.

  • Battery Life: A long-lasting battery is crucial for uninterrupted work, especially on larger projects. Look for models that offer at least 20-30 minutes of runtime on a single charge to enhance productivity and reduce downtime.
  • Power and RPM: The power of the motor directly affects the grinder’s efficiency in cutting and grinding tasks. High RPM (revolutions per minute) ratings typically indicate faster cutting speeds, making it essential to choose a grinder that balances both power and speed for various applications.
  • Weight and Ergonomics: A lightweight design can significantly reduce user fatigue during prolonged use, while ergonomic handles provide better grip and comfort. Selecting a model that feels balanced and comfortable in hand will improve handling and precision in your work.
  • Safety Features: Essential safety features include a protective guard, electronic brake, and anti-kickback systems. These features help prevent accidents and enhance user safety, making them vital considerations when choosing a wireless angle grinder.
  • Disc Size Compatibility: Different projects require different disc sizes, so it’s important to choose a grinder that can accommodate various wheel sizes. Ensure the model supports the standard sizes you need for your tasks, such as 4.5 inches or 5 inches, to maximize versatility.
  • Durability and Build Quality: The materials used in the construction of the grinder greatly influence its longevity. Look for models with robust housings and components designed to withstand heavy use and exposure to dust and debris, ensuring a longer lifespan.
  • Speed Control Settings: Variable speed settings allow for greater control over the grinder’s performance, which can be particularly useful for different materials or tasks. This feature enables you to adjust the speed according to the job at hand, improving results and reducing the risk of damage.

What Are the Key Advantages of Using Wireless Angle Grinders Over Wired Ones?

The key advantages of using wireless angle grinders over wired ones include portability, ease of use, and safety.

  • Portability: Wireless angle grinders are battery-operated, allowing users to work in locations without access to electrical outlets. This portability makes them ideal for outdoor jobs, remote worksites, or areas where power cords would be cumbersome or unsafe.
  • Ease of Use: Without the restriction of a power cord, users can maneuver wireless angle grinders more freely, making them easier to handle in tight spaces or awkward angles. This freedom enhances productivity as it allows for quicker adjustments and less time spent repositioning equipment.
  • Safety: Wireless angle grinders eliminate the hazards associated with tripping over cords or accidentally cutting through power lines. Additionally, the lack of cords reduces the risk of electrical accidents, especially in wet or outdoor environments, contributing to a safer working setup.
  • Reduced Maintenance: Battery-operated models typically require less maintenance since there are no cords to damage or fray, and the absence of a plug means fewer electrical connections to worry about. This can lead to increased reliability and longer tool life.
  • Technological Advancements: Modern wireless angle grinders often come equipped with advanced battery technology that provides longer run times and faster charging capabilities. Many models also feature brushless motors, which enhance efficiency and reduce wear, making them comparable in performance to their wired counterparts.

How Important Is Battery Life for Wireless Angle Grinder Performance?

Battery life is a crucial factor in the performance of wireless angle grinders, as it directly affects the tool’s operational efficiency and usability.

  • Operational Time: The battery life determines how long you can use the grinder before needing a recharge. A longer battery life allows for extended work periods, which is particularly important for larger projects that may require uninterrupted use.
  • Charging Time: The time it takes to recharge the battery also impacts productivity. Fast charging capabilities can minimize downtime, enabling users to quickly get back to work once the battery is depleted.
  • Battery Capacity: Measured in amp-hours (Ah), battery capacity indicates how much energy the battery can store and deliver. Higher capacity batteries provide longer usage times and are often necessary for high-demand tasks, making them critical for performance.
  • Battery Quality: The type and quality of battery technology, such as lithium-ion, significantly influence performance. High-quality batteries tend to have better longevity, efficiency, and resistance to depletion, which ensures consistent performance over time.
  • Power Output: The voltage of the battery affects the power output of the angle grinder. A higher voltage usually means more power, which can enhance the grinder’s ability to handle tough materials and heavy-duty tasks.

What Safety Measures Should Be Considered When Operating a Wireless Angle Grinder?

When operating a wireless angle grinder, several safety measures should be considered to ensure a safe working environment.

  • Personal Protective Equipment (PPE): Always wear appropriate PPE, including safety goggles, gloves, and a dust mask. These items protect your eyes from flying debris, your hands from sharp edges, and your lungs from harmful dust particles produced during grinding.
  • Proper Grip and Stance: Maintain a firm grip on the angle grinder and use both hands when operating it. A stable stance helps to control the tool better and reduces the risk of accidents or slips while working.
  • Inspect the Tool: Before use, inspect the angle grinder for any signs of damage or wear. Check the power cord, battery, and grinding wheel to ensure they are in good condition, as any defects can lead to malfunction or injury.
  • Work Area Safety: Ensure that your work area is clean, well-lit, and free from flammable materials. A cluttered workspace can lead to accidents, while proper lighting helps you see your work clearly and avoid mistakes.
  • Secure the Workpiece: Always secure the material you are grinding to prevent it from moving during operation. Using clamps or a vice can help stabilize the workpiece, reducing the risk of injury from unexpected movement.
  • Follow Manufacturer Instructions: Adhere to the manufacturer’s guidelines for operation and maintenance of the angle grinder. These instructions provide essential information on the proper use of the tool to enhance safety and efficiency.
  • Battery Management: If using a battery-powered angle grinder, ensure the battery is charged and in good condition. Avoid using damaged batteries, and follow proper charging practices to prevent overheating or explosions.
  • Keep Hands and Body Clear: Always keep your hands and body clear of the wheel and cutting surface while the grinder is in operation. This minimizes the risk of accidental contact with the moving parts, which can cause severe injuries.

What Common Projects Are Suitable for a Wireless Angle Grinder?

The best wireless angle grinders are versatile tools suitable for a variety of projects, making them ideal for both professionals and DIY enthusiasts.

  • Metal Cutting: Wireless angle grinders are highly effective for cutting through various types of metal, including steel and aluminum. Their portability allows users to maneuver easily around the workspace, making precise cuts without being hindered by cords.
  • Grinding and Sharpening: These grinders excel in grinding down rough edges and sharpening tools such as chisels and blades. The adjustable speed settings provide users with the control needed for both light and heavy-duty grinding tasks.
  • Surface Preparation: Wireless angle grinders can be used for surface preparation tasks such as removing rust, paint, or old coatings from surfaces. The use of different attachments, like wire brushes or sanding discs, enables users to achieve a clean and smooth surface before applying new finishes.
  • Polishing: With the right polishing pads, wireless angle grinders can be used to bring a high shine to surfaces such as metal or stone. This application is particularly beneficial in automotive detailing and home improvement projects where a polished look is desired.
  • Tile Cutting: Wireless angle grinders can efficiently cut through ceramic or porcelain tiles, making them a valuable tool for tiling projects. Their compact size and maneuverability allow for intricate cuts that are often required in tiling work.
  • Concrete Grinding: For concrete surfaces, wireless angle grinders equipped with diamond blades can grind and level concrete slabs or surfaces. This application is essential in construction and renovation projects where a smooth finish is required.
